Church the Cat Posted May 12, 2024 Posted May 12, 2024 (edited) Fairly recently, I've noticed all the female and male bodies have a constant jiggle, even when standing or sitting still. I'm using the Fusion Girl body for females and BodyTalk 3 for males, as I have for a couple years or so now. Any ideas, y'all? I'll share a video of the issue, and my current load order. May 14, 2024 I had a chat with another user on Discord, and they gave me a workaround that seems to have fixed the issue. I've still no idea what caused my issue to begin with, but I'm happy to just get back to playing. Thanks, for your assistance. I'll share the transcript of my conversation with the other user on Discord below, so it might help out whomever might stumble on this thread with a similar issue. Thanks again. 😸 Tormante — 05/13/2024 1:10 PM personnaly, i set breastgravity to 15 or 20 (50 originaly) and it stop the ultra-jiggling thing [1:11 PM] in the ocpb config Tormante personnaly, i set breastgravity to 15 or 20 (50 originaly) and it stop the ultra-jiggling thing Church — 05/13/2024 1:15 PM Thanks for the reply, how would I set that? Tormante — 05/13/2024 1:22 PM data/f4se/plugins/ocpb.ini [1:22 PM] under the section [breast] [1:23 PM] the line name: gravitybias [1:23 PM] set to 30 in my game actually Tormante under the section [breast] Church — Yesterday at 12:14 AM Sorry for the slow response, I've been at work all day.
